Career Path

Logistics Manager: Overseeing the efficient movement of goods, ensuring timely delivery and cost-effective operations.

Procurement Specialist: Managing supplier relationships and sourcing materials to optimize supply chain efficiency.

Supply Chain Analyst: Analyzing data to improve supply chain performance and reduce operational costs.

Inventory Control Manager: Maintaining optimal stock levels to meet demand while minimizing excess inventory.

Operations Manager: Coordinating departmental activities to ensure smooth and efficient business operations.
